Technology Release and International Cooperation Advisor, Senior

The Opportunity: 

This position offers the opportunity to directly support Joint or Service Headquarters in advancing its mission by providing strategic leadership and expert-level guidance on critical technology release, foreign disclosure, and international armaments cooperation initiatives. As a senior Technology Release and International Cooperation Advisor, you will play a pivotal role in shaping and managing high-stakes programs that enhance global partnerships, ensure compliance with export control regulations, and advance U.S. security objectives.

You will serve as a trusted advisor, delivering expert policy analysis and program support across a wide range of international cooperative efforts, including technology transfer, foreign disclosure, export control, and science and technology. Additionally, you will support the development, staffing, and execution of international agreements that promote interoperability, protect sensitive U.S. technology, and strengthen collaborative research and development efforts with key allies.

In this critical role, you will actively contribute to shaping the future of international defense cooperation by enabling global partnerships and advancing technological integration. Your work will directly support U.S. security efforts by facilitating data-driven strategies, policy continuity, and enterprise-wide compliance with U.S. government frameworks. This position requires strong analytical skills, in-depth knowledge of regulatory frameworks, and the ability to operate with poise in high-tempo and deadline-driven environments.

You Have:

  • 12+ years of experience in Service Headquarters-level organizations, roles, and missions

  • 12+ years of experience with international regulations, customs, and cultural practices

  • Experience serving in a senior leadership role such as deputy director, division chief, or branch chief

  • Experience developing actionable recommendations, presenting policy and program analysis, and advising senior leadership at the General Officer or SES level

  • Knowledge of technology release, foreign disclosure, U.S. export control, or security cooperation policy

  • Ability to lead multidisciplinary teams and coordinate high-priority programs or initiatives across multi-agency environments

  • Ability to resolve complex issues, synthesize technical information, and present findings in clear, concise formats

  • TS/SCI clearance

  • Bachelor’s degree

Nice If You Have:

  • Experience with U.S. government interagency coordination, including in areas related to export control, technology release, and armaments cooperation

  • Experience with security assistance frameworks, including Foreign Military Sales (FMS) and Direct Commercial Sales (DCS) programs

  • Knowledge of U.S. export control laws and regulations such as ITAR or EAR, the National Disclosure Policy (NDP-1), and the Department of War (DoW) processes for managing technology release and foreign disclosure 

  • Knowledge of International Armaments Cooperation (IAC) programs, including International Cooperative Research, Development, and Acquisition (ICRDA) agreements, and the process for developing and staffing International Agreements

  • Knowledge of science and technology (S&T) initiatives and the interplay between R&D programs and international partnerships

  • Possession of excellent communication and interpersonal skills

  • Master’s degree

  • Completion of Defense Security Cooperation University (DSCU) Courses
